Tokyo is often celebrated for its dazzling skyline, neon-lit streets, and relentless energy. But beyond the iconic landmarks lies another city – one that reveals itself only to those willing to wander a little further.
Venture into the narrow lanes of Kagurazaka, once the city’s famed geisha district, where stone-paved streets lead to traditional ryotei restaurants, intimate wine bars, and centuries-old temples tucked discreetly behind wooden gates. Wander through Yanaka, one of the few neighborhoods to have escaped wartime destruction, where historic wooden houses, artisan workshops, and family-run cafés preserve the atmosphere of old Edo.
Away from the crowds, the city reveals unexpected sanctuaries. Stroll through the tranquil gardens of Happo-en, where bonsai trees and koi ponds create an oasis of calm, or visit Nezu Shrine, celebrated for its tunnel of vermilion torii gates and peaceful azalea gardens.
Tokyo’s hidden character is also found in its craftsmanship. Discover workshops where master knife makers continue centuries-old forging traditions, browse independent ceramic studios in quieter neighbourhoods, or step inside galleries showcasing contemporary Japanese design.
As evening falls, Tokyo transforms once again. Slip into the lantern-lit alleys of Omoide Yokocho, enjoy an expertly crafted cocktail in an unmarked bar in Ebisu, or discover the nostalgic charm of Golden Gai, where tiny establishments offer experiences as memorable as the drinks themselves.
